What Size Dumpster Do I Want for a Roofing Project?

Choosing a dumpster size necessitates some educated guesswork. It is often difficult for individuals to estimate the sizes that they need for roofing projects because, practically, they do not know how much stuff their roofs contain.

There are, nevertheless, some basic guidelines you'll be able to follow to make a superb alternative. In case you are removing a commercial roof, then you'll probably require a dumpster that offers you at least 40 square yards.

In case you are working on residential roofing job, then you can generally rely on a smaller size. You can typically expect a 1,500 square foot roof to fill a 10-yard dumpster. Single shingle roof debris from a 2,500-3,000 square foot roof will likely need a 20-yard dumpster.

A lot of people order one size bigger than they think their jobs will require since they wish to prevent the additional expense and hassle of replacing complete dumpsters that were not big enough.

Front-load vs Rolloff Dumpsters

Front -load and roll-off dumpsters have different designs that make them useful in different ways. Knowing more about them will allow you to choose an option that's right for your job.

Front-load Dumpsters

Front-load dumpsters have mechanical arms that can lift heavy items. This really is a convenient alternative for jobs that include lots of heavy items like appliances and concrete. They are also good for emptying commercial dumpsters like the sort eateries use.

Rolloff Dumpsters

Rolloff dumpsters are typically the right alternative for commercial and residential jobs like repairing a roof, remodeling a basement, or adding a room to your residence. They have doors that swing open, allowing you to walk into the dumpster. They also have open tops that allow you to throw debris into the container. Rental firms will typically leave a roll-off dumpster at your job location for a number of days or weeks. This really is a convenient alternative for both small and big jobs.

Does my waste get recycled?

When you rent a temporary dumpster, your aim is to fill it up and have the waste hauled away. But if you'd like your waste recycled, you might have to really go about it in a slightly different fashion. Waste in most temporary dumpsters is not recycled as the containers are so large and carry so much material.

If you are interested in recycling any waste from your job, check into getting smaller containers. Many dumpster rental companies in Kincaid have a wide variety of containers available, including those for recycling. These are usually smaller than temporary dumpsters; they're the size of routine trash bins and smaller.

If you like to recycle, learn whether the company you are working with uses single stream recycling (you don't need to sort the substance) or in the event that you will need to form the recyclable material into distinct containers (aluminum cans, cardboard, plastics, etc.) This is going to make a difference in the number of containers you need to rent.

Terms to be aware of when renting a dumpster in Kincaid

When you rent a dumpster in Kincaid, you're dealing with professionals who use terms connected with the construction industry and dumpsters each day. Because you likely don't use these terms every day, here's a bit of the lingo to get you acclimated. This will really enable you to cope with company workers who may get impatient if you don't understand what they are explaining about their products.

"Container" and "roll-off" are both satisfactory terms for the big metal box you want to rent. Professionals don't use the term "dumpster" as much as the other terms. Containers are often leased in cubic yard sizes, but you don't have to comprise the "cubic" part. Just say "yard" or "yarder." If, for example, you need to rent a 30-yard dumpster, you could say, "I'm interested in a 30-yard roll-off" or "I Had like to rent a 30-yarder." Take advantage of these terms, and you will seem like a professional when you call.

What will happen if I have to keep a dumpster longer than 7 days?

Most dumpster rental businesses in Kincaid generally rent containers for a conventional speed for 7 days, although most one-time customers end up keeping their container an average of three and a half days. When you phone to allow the container, discussion with the customer support representative about the length of time you believe you'll need.

In case it turns out that your job takes longer than you anticipated, simply call the dumpster company to describe. Most businesses will charge you on a per-day basis following your initial 7 days. It's very important to convey this additional need when you know you have it since most dumpster firms have a restricted variety of bins that will already be reserved. Most businesses will work with you to adapt your extra rental time. Should you believe you'll need the dumpster for an extra week or more, ensure that you mention that; rates may change based on a longer period of time.

Dumpster Sizes Available Kincaid

Get started in less than 60 seconds. Pick up the phone and get a quote now!

 

10 Yard

Great for small projects

  • 12 feet long
  • 8 feet wide
  • 4 feet tall
Popular

20 Yard

For moderate sized cleanouts

  • 22 feet long
  • 8 feet wide
  • 4.5 feet tall
 

30 Yard

All around good dumpster size

  • 22 foot long
  • 8 feet wide
  • 6 feet tall
 

40 Yard

For the largest projects

  • 22 foot long
  • 8 feet wide
  • 8 feet tall
